Education: TASUED shut after students, indigenes clash

The Management of Tai Solarin University of Education (TASUED) in the Ijagun area of Ogun State has shut the school following a clash between the students and people of Iwameje, the university host community.

TASUED, in a statement on Sunday afternoon, by the institution’s Registrar, Dapo Oke informed that the clash led to violence in the area and properties were destroyed.

The clash, as reliably gathered, started on Friday when a 300-level student suspected to be a cultist was allegedly identified and attacked by residents in one of the host communities.

He was said to have been taken to a hospital but was pronounced dead.

It was further learnt that members of his group went on a rampage and set ablaze buildings belonging to the community head and other houses which served as students’ hostel.

Policemen and soldiers have been patrolling the environment to restore peace and normalcy.

“Following the recent clash between Students and members of the University Host Community in the early hours of today, particularly, the Iwameje Community which led to the eruption of violence, the University Management hereby announces the closing down of the University,” the university registrar said.

“In the meantime, Parents and Guardians are hereby advised to recall their wards particularly those living in and around Iwameje back home immediately.”

Oke noted that efforts were being made with law enforcement agents to restore peace and order in the community affected.
